The Rise of Next-Generation Sequencing (NGS)
Next-generation sequencing represents a significant leap in our ability to understand cancer at a molecular level. This technology allows for the rapid sequencing of DNA, enabling the identification of genomic alterations associated with cancer. The possibilities presented by NGS are staggering:
- Early detection of various tumors
- Customized treatment plans based on specific genetic markers
- Enhanced patient outcomes through targeted therapies

In a landmark study published in *JAMA Network Open*, researchers revealed startling statistics regarding NGS claims. From 2016 to 2021, cancer-related NGS testing claims increased nearly fivefold. In contrast, the claim denial rate grew from 16.8% before the introduction of a Medicare national coverage determination (NCD) to a staggering 27.4% after revisions aimed at including hereditary mutations in breast and ovarian cancers. This indicates a troubling trend where increased testing does not equate to improved access for patients—a discrepancy that warrants our attention.
Understanding the Claim Denial Landscape
One pressing question arises from the data: why is there such a steep increase in claims denial rates? Several theories provide insights into this complex issue:
Slow Provider Adaptation to Coverage Changes
Experts such as So-Yeon Kang, PhD, MBA, indicate that healthcare providers may be slow to adapt their practices following coverage decisions by Medicare. The misalignment between clinical treatment guidelines and insurance coverage can create confusion, leaving healthcare professionals uncertain about reimbursement options for advanced genetic testing.
Unaddressed Uncertainties in Coverage Standards
The National Cancer Institute highlighted that even with a national coverage determination, uncertainty remains regarding advanced genetic testing’s coverage in certain cases. This gap in understanding has significant implications for patients who may delay crucial testing due to fear of high out-of-pocket costs.
Healthcare Economics: Implications for Patients
The financial ramifications are significant. For patients whose NGS claims are denied, the median charge cost is reported to be approximately $3,800. In contrast, if NGS testing is approved, patients are relieved of any financial burden. Dr. sharma: Absolutely.The increase in NGS use reflects a growing understanding of cancer’s molecular complexities. However, the rise in denials is multi-faceted. One key factor is provider adaptation. Healthcare professionals might not always be fully aware of the nuances of evolving coverage policies, leading to claims being submitted that don’t meet current criteria. There can be a real lag between publications of coverage changes by payers and their practical implementations in clinical settings. The same test that was previously covered might now be denied because of new or modified coverage specifics.
Time.news: So, a lack of awareness and potential misalignment between clinical guidelines and insurance coverage could trigger the higher claim denial rates. The NCI also weighed in on inherent uncertainties. Does this mean coverage standards need clarification?
Dr. Sharma: Precisely. Even with national coverage determinations, gray areas exist. What types of cancers are covered? Which specific genetic mutations are deemed relevant for coverage? Are the tests being used for patients who fit within those defined criteria? These gaps create confusion for both providers and payers,resulting in inconsistent approvals. The article mentioned that patients might delay getting NGS testing due to concerns about financial risk. That’s a very real concern.So, clarity is key.
Time.news: The financial burden on patients is a significant concern. The article states the median charge for a denied NGS claim is around $3,800. That’s a substantial sum for many families. What can patients do to navigate this landscape and advocate for themselves?
Dr. Sharma: Knowledge is power. First, patients should proactively engage with their healthcare providers to discuss the medical necessity of NGS testing.A thorough understanding of their insurance policy, including the specifics of their coverage for genetic testing, is also essential. Don’t hesitate to contact your insurance provider directly to confirm coverage criteria and pre-authorization requirements.
Secondly, if a claim is denied, don’t give up. Understand the reason for denial, gather supporting documentation from your doctor emphasizing the test’s importance and appeal the decision. Many advocacy groups and organizations also offer resources and guidance to patients facing these challenges.
Time.news: Speaking of resources, are there specific organizations you’d recommend for patients seeking support?
Dr. Sharma: Absolutely. Look for organizations focused on your specific type of cancer, such as the Breast Cancer Research Foundation or the leukemia & Lymphoma Society. Many patient advocacy groups offer educational materials and even legal support to navigate the appeals process. Additionally, the national Extensive Cancer Network (NCCN) provides patient guidelines for various cancers, which can be helpful in understanding the rationale for specific tests and treatments.
